How to Read with Ella (Ages 1-3)

Point to Ella's name on each page and say it clearly—children who are radiant often respond by reaching for the page or babbling the sound back. Let Ella turn the pages and point at pictures. Keep sessions short (5-10 minutes) and follow Ella's interest—if she wants to linger on a page, let her. Repetition is gold at this age: reading the same personalized story 20 times isn't boring, it's building neural pathways.
